Jackson's son 'wants to keep his dad's legend alive'

Michael Jackson's son says he was the "best father".

Prince Jackson - who was just 12 when the King of Pop died of acute Propofol intoxication in 2009 - and his siblings Paris, 16, and Blanket, 12, want to preserve their father's memory by continuing to "spread his message" of love.
